Kashi Vishwanath, a revered temple dedicated to Lord Shiva, holds immense significance in Hindu mythology and spirituality. Its spectacular architecture and sacred atmosphere draw thousands of pilgrims and tourists each year, who seek blessings and spiritual rejuvenation. The ancient city of Varanasi, where the temple is located, is one of the oldest inhabited cities in the world. Its ghats along the Ganges River, vibrant markets, and historical landmarks, such as Sarnath, where Buddha delivered his first sermon, offer a rich tapestry of culture and religious history. What are the best ways to travel from Thiruvananthapuram to Kashi Vishwanath? +
Traveling from Thiruvananthapuram to Kashi Vishwanath can be done by air, train, or road. The nearest airport is Varanasi, where you can take a flight from Thiruvananthapuram. Alternatively, trains from Thiruvananthapuram to Varanasi offer a scenic journey, while a road trip can also be an adventurous option.
How can I book my Darshan at Kashi Vishwanath from Thiruvananthapuram? +
You can book your Darshan tickets online through the official Kashi Vishwanath temple website or by contacting the temple office directly for assistance. It is advisable to book in advance to secure your preferred timing.
What is the best time to visit Kashi Vishwanath for Darshan? +
The best time to visit Kashi Vishwanath for Darshan is during the early morning hours or during important festivals, as the temple tends to be less crowded and you can experience the tranquility of the sacred environment.
Are there any special guidelines to follow during the Darshan at Kashi Vishwanath? +
Yes, visitors are required to follow certain guidelines during Darshan at Kashi Vishwanath, such as maintaining decorum, wearing appropriate attire, and following the temple rules for photography and offerings. Its important to check their official website for the latest instructions.

Best Time to Visit

October to March offers pleasant weather ideal for temple visits and sightseeing.

Nearest Airport / Railway Station

  • Lal Bahadur Shastri International Airport (VNS) 22-25 km
  • Varanasi Junction (BSB) 4 km
